Mechanistic aspects of formal [3 + 4] cycloadditions between vinylcarbenoids and furans
Affiliation:1. Private Academic Consultant, Bangkok, Thailand;2. Dr DY Patil University, Pune, India
Abstract:
Rhodium(II) acetate catalyzed decomposition of diethyl 4-diazo-2-pentenedioate resulted in the fomation of a vinylcarbenoid, which underwent formal [3 + 4] cycloaddition reactions with a series of furans. The most likely mechanism for these reactions involves cyclopropanation followed by a Cope rearrangement of the divinylcyclopropane intermediate.
